Lovells has re-elected John Young as the firm’s senior partner after he stood unopposed for the position.

Young, who first took up the role in May 2004, will serve until the end of April 2012 after being voted in at the firm’s annual partnership conference in Barcelona on 9 November.

During his time as senior partner Young has overseen a number of initiatives at the firm, including an overhaul of the partnership lockstep.

The firm is currently in discussions about introducing a lower lockstep to allow partners in economically weaker jurisdictions to enter the equity.
